Steps to start with Azure SQL
1. Install Windocks
Download the Windocks Community Edition or email support@windocks.com for a full featured evaluation edition.
Provision a Windows Server VM (with SQL Server 2022), and then install Windocks as described in the Windocks download instructions.
2. Migrate the Azure SQL data
Connect to the Azure SQL databases, and configure them as a source for Windocks data migration. Connect to the SQL Server 2022 target, select "database migration" as the transform, and "run."
3. Build the Windocks clonable database image
The database files delivered in step #2 are now used to create a clonable database image. The files are unmounted from the SQL Server instance, and moved into a clonable database image. A dockerfile is edited to reflect the database file names, and paths, and the image is built via the Windocks web application, command line, or REST API.
4. Deliver the Azure SQL database clones on demand
The Windocks orchestrator coordinates different services to deliver the Azure SQL database clones in containers as specified. Use a web application, command line or REST API to deliver databases on demand. These databases are available in containers running on the Azure VM which runs Windocks.
